Output e80cb525dcfdb1cdb6f80521700d4eec4c6615bbfccfcb05f2fe573deb59614d:4

value
12814039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 940acf82900703235f091796c36d60b837af20f5 OP_EQUALVERIFY OP_CHECKSIG
address
1EVmxXNLXnVRWxEUjfGucVw1ZxSoDEJfqJ
transaction
e80cb525dcfdb1cdb6f80521700d4eec4c6615bbfccfcb05f2fe573deb59614d
confirmations
370849
spent
true